Ryan The Giant holds quite a few off these runners on the evidence of his February C&D success, and ought to go well at a track which clearly seems to suit, but whilst he's a live contender, he also looks beatable. Maple Stirrup is also competitive at this track, and the first time cheek-pieces should help her assuming her Musselburgh exertions haven't blunted her speed on the Flat. Feeltherhythm boasts some reasonable Flat form for a variety of trainers and isn't a forlorn hope on just her second Flat start for Chris Grant, but the vote goes to the Mick Easterby trained UP TEN DOWN TWO who has been kept in training by his owners despite a lengthy career break, and if able to recapture his best form from 2012 (over this trip) is on a very dangerous looking handicap mark (58).
